BULLYING AND OTHER ACTS OF DISRESPECT AGAINST OUR YOUTH AND SOCIETY..........

For the past month or more since the new academic year has begun, we have seen an increase in reports of bullying of students.  That has led to more than a handful of suicides by young people, around the country who cannot cope with the ridicule, pressure, embarrassment, and outing, the bullying and disrespectful actions of their fellow students has caused them.  A stop must be put to every form of bullying, mockery, invasion of privacy, or ridicule, being perpetrated upon others, for these wanton acts are not only wrong, and an infringement on civil liberties, but a moral outrage, as they strike at the dignity of the human person.  As a disabled child in the 1960's and 1970's, I too had to contend with my share of bullies and other ignorant, self absorbed kids, who either attempted to taunt me with words like, 'gimp', and 'cripple', or laugh at my physical disability and the orthopedic brace on my left leg.  So I know the extent of frustration and pressure many of these young people must be undergoing as they are bullied, and especially given that the pressures placed upon them is all the more ratcheted up by the intrusion and inveighing into their sexual orientation, while still in adolescence when they are coming to terms with their sexuality.  Every act of bullying that invades the privacy of another person, and intrudes on the dignity of their humanity, that results in a hate crime of violence or death, should be dealt with, and prosecuted accordingly.  It is encouraging to see in these current circumstances parents, fellow students, school and college officials, and our civic and governmental leaders, standing up, speaking, out, and showing solidarity, for those who are being victimized and abused.  No child, young person, or adult, should ever be bullied by anyone, for any reason.  And those who commit such indignities need to be called out, admonished, punished, and in no way tolerated for their stupidity, self centeredness, and insensitivity.  What are we doing to change this very bad circumstance into a better and brighter existence for those who are being subjected to bullying in our society ?  Unless we stand in full support and solidarity in opposition to bullying and its violent, deadly, affects, then we are as guilty as the bullies themselves of lacking common decency, Christian morality, national patriotism, and international respect, for the right of all peoples whatever their race, nationality, gender, or orientation, to live in freedom without fear that their disability, or difference, may target them for ridicule, or retaliation, by cowards who do not respect their own humanity, much less any one else's..........In The Hope For An Ever More Enlightened, Accepting, And Humane, Response To All Persons By All Persons,   Fr.  Troy
